Overview
Toronto is the most populated city in Canada; it’s a huge city where people from all walks and nationalities decide to thrive. Considered to be a melting pot of cultures, Toronto promises that tourists will have the time of their lives should they decide to spend their vacations or holidays in the city.
This is a city that will never stop surprising its tourists, with restaurants that offer cuisines from other countries as well as their exciting night life. Tourists who visit the city should not miss going to The Four Seasons Center for Performing Arts – for a great musical experience, and Canada’s well-known ceramic museum known as The Gardiner Museum, among many others.
Tourists have several options to get to the city, either by plane; Toronto has 3 major airports to choose from. They can also choose to travel by bus; there are several intercity buses that travel from New York to Toronto or Ontario. The ever reliable Greyhound Bus services are also available, while the trusty rent-a-car can also be considered.

Weather / Climate
Toronto’s climate can be single-handedly described as mild. The mild cool climate, no matter how much it is considered to be a turn off when considering summer tourist destinations, is till favorable for a city with such a colorful culture. City is also considered to have one of the mildest climates in Canada. During the winter, temperature is close to freezing, and winter attire is very appropriate. The city experiences, humid and warm summers and even rainfall throughout the year. Tourists should also come prepare with rain gears, in instances of occasional rain shower.

When to Visit
Toronto’s off season is between the later parts of November until January. Peak season is from June to August because of the favorable weather conditions during those months. It is also within these months that festivals and other celebrations happen.
It is during the lean season in Toronto, that the Toronto International Film Festival is held, so this is a good time to schedule that trip, while the weather is still warm. February is also a good time to visit, in time for the Winter Festival.
